This business law assignment analyzes two key legal issues. Question 1 examines contract formation, specifically whether Frank entered into a contract with any of the parties. The analysis considers the elements of a contract, including offer, acceptance, capacity, intention, and consideration, and applies these to scenarios involving Bill, Mark, John, and Tom. It concludes that Frank's sign was an invitation to treat and that he did not form a contract with any party. Question 2 focuses on promissory estoppel, determining if Graphic Advertising Pty Ltd is liable to Renee for a promised salary increase and back pay. The analysis reviews the requirements for promissory estoppel, including pre-existing contract modification, a clear promise, a change of position, and inequitable conduct. It concludes that Renee can rely on promissory estoppel to hold the company liable for the promised increase.
